油价下挫期间存活下来的石油巨头们变得更强大

中国石化新闻网讯 据道琼斯2月10日消息,伯恩斯坦公司称,全球石油巨头们已走出最近几年油价下跌的困境,期间它们久经沙场,相比过去,这些公司现在做好了更充分的准备。自2014年以来,石油巨头们纷纷降低成本并削减开支,现在它们似乎能够花更少的钱实现更大的产出。虽然一些投资者担心石油公司会重新开始增加开支,进而给自由现金流带来压力,但伯恩斯坦预计在2020年年底之前,石油公司的资本预算继续受到严格控制。伯恩斯坦称:“总的来说,我们认为石油公司前景正在好转,之前预计的资本开支高峰已经过去。”

Big Oil Companies Stronger After Surviving Oil Slump
The world’s biggest oil companies have emerged from the price slump of recent years, battle hardened and better positioned than before, says Bernstein. The companies have scrambled since 2014 to bring down costs and spending and now seem able to do more with less. Despite nervousness from some investors that spending could begin to rise again, putting pressure on free cash flow, Bernstein expects capital budgets to remain under tight control through the end of the decade. “Overall we believe the outlook is improving for our companies with our anticipated peak capex now behind us,” it says.
